Directional protection scheme for MVDC shipboard power system [PDF]

open access: yesIECON 2016 - 42nd Annual Conference of the IEEE Industrial Electronics Society, 2016
DC shipboard power systems are gaining popularity primarily because they allow each prime mover to be operated at an optimal speed with respect to fuel efficiency. Another notable advantage is the simplified operation of generators in parallel without concern for frequency synchronization.

Impact of the voltage dips in shipboard microgrid power systems [PDF]

open access: yesIECON 2017 - 43rd Annual Conference of the IEEE Industrial Electronics Society, 2017
Voltage and frequency transient variations are the most common power quality issues in a ship microgrid system. In this paper, the impacts of the voltage dips induced by the sudden-load of ballast pump are analyzed in detail for the ship power systems.
